
This book was published as the accompanying catalog to the exhibition H.C. Westermann - West held at the Richmond Art Center in the Fall of 1997. It shines new light on H. C. Westermann's influences on the California Art scene and documents many of his unique artistic contributions. It features 100+ black and white reproductions, 8 full-color plates, essays by Allan Frumkin, Peter Selz, David McCarthy, John Fitz Gibbon, Phil Linares, Phil Pasquini, Martha Westermann Renner, and reflections by artists and friends including William T. Wiley, Billy Al Bengston, Terry Allen, and others.
